Book The Complete Get That Job  A Quick and Easy Guide with Worksheets

Download or read book The Complete Get That Job A Quick and Easy Guide with Worksheets written by Jurg Oppliger and published by . This book was released on 2001 with total page 84 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Written for adult new readers, this workbook contains 14 chapters of information on career development, job search and job retention skills. Chapters contain information, worksheets, examples, and summary sheets. The guide is intended to help adults use basic skills to decide what they can do well, identify their job search goals, pick the best way to look for the job they want, write effective resumes and cover letters, prepare for job interviews, find a good job, and get off to a good start in the new job. The chapters are entitled: (1) "What Do You Have to Sell?"; (2) "Your Ideal Job"; (3) "Gathering Information"; (4) "Making a Personal Information Sheet"; (5) "Creating a Winning Resume"; (6) "Cover Letters"; (7) "References"; (8) "Want Ads and Employment Agencies"; (9)"Networking and Direct Contacts"; (10) "Staying Organized"; (11) "The Application Form"; (12) "The Job Interview"; (13) "Getting the Best Pay and Conditions"; and (14) "Tips for Your New Job."
